#2bf288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bf288 is composed of 16.9% red, 94.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.8%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 148 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 55.9%. #2bf288 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ffff with #00e511.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#2bf288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2bf288 has RGB values of R:43, G:242,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 2880136.

Shades and Tints of #2bf288
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a05 is the darkest color, while #f6f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#2bf288
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a938e is the less saturated color, while #22fb87 is the most saturated one.
